Beijing: Imperial Grandeur
Start your journey in Beijing, the heart of China's political and cultural legacy. Explore the iconic Forbidden City, once the exclusive residence of the Ming and Qing emperors, and marvel at its opulent palaces and manicured gardens. Climb to the peak of Jingshan Park for panoramic city views, and witness the grandeur of the Temple of Heaven, where ancient emperors prayed for good harvests.
Xian: Terracotta Warriors and Ancient History
Journey to Xian, the former capital of China during the Tang Dynasty. Discover the awe-inspiring Terracotta Army, a vast collection of thousands of life-sized terracotta warriors and horses buried with the first emperor of China, Qin Shi Huang. Explore the ancient City Wall of Xian, one of the world's best-preserved city fortifications, and immerse yourself in the vibrant Muslim Quarter.
Guilin: Natural Wonders and Serenity
Escape to the serene landscapes of Guilin, renowned for its karst mountains, winding rivers, and lush greenery. Cruise down the Li River, surrounded by towering peaks and tranquil villages. Visit the picturesque Longsheng Rice Terraces, where the terraced hillsides create a stunning mosaic of colors. Explore the Reed Flute Cave, with its intricate rock formations and vibrant lighting.
Shanghai: Modern Metropolis and Cultural Fusion
Discover the pulsating metropolis of Shanghai, a thriving hub of commerce, culture, and fashion. Ascend to the top of the Shanghai Tower, one of the tallest buildings in the world, for breathtaking city views. Stroll along the iconic Bund Waterfront and admire the colonial-era architecture. Explore the Nanjing Road shopping district and indulge in a culinary adventure in the city's vibrant food markets.
Chengdu: Giant Pandas and Spicy Cuisine
Venture into the heart of Sichuan Province to visit Chengdu, the home of the beloved giant pandas. Visit the Chengdu Research Base of Giant Panda Breeding to witness these adorable creatures up close. Explore the historic Wuhou Temple, dedicated to the legendary strategist Zhuge Liang. Sample the fiery Sichuan cuisine, renowned for its bold flavors and spicy sauces.

Yangtze River Cruise: A Journey Through Time
Embark on a captivating Yangtze River cruise, traversing the longest river in Asia. Witness the stunning Three Gorges, where the river carves through towering cliffs and lush forests. Visit the vibrant city of Chongqing, the bustling gateway to the Three Gorges. Explore the historic town of Yichang, where the river begins its descent through the gorges.
Hainan Island: Tropical Paradise and Beach Haven
Escape to the tropical paradise of Hainan Island, with its pristine beaches, crystal-clear waters, and lush rainforests. Relax on the golden sands of Sanya Bay, go scuba diving in the coral-rich waters, or hike through the lush Yanoda Rainforest. Explore the Nanshan Temple, a stunning Buddhist complex nestled amidst tropical gardens.
Gobi Desert: Ancient History and Adventure
Venture into the vast Gobi Desert, a realm of ancient history and stark beauty. Explore the Dunhuang Mogao Caves, a UNESCO World Heritage site containing thousands of Buddhist murals and sculptures. Visit the Crescent Lake Oasis, a serene body of water surrounded by towering sand dunes. Embark on a camel trek through the desert, experiencing the nomadic traditions of the region.
Planning Your Trip
To fully experience the wonders of China, it's recommended to plan your trip in advance. Consider the following tips:* Visa Requirements: Most nationalities require a visa to enter China. Apply well in advance, as processing times can vary.
* Language: Mandarin Chinese is the official language, although English is spoken in major tourist destinations. Learning a few basic phrases can enhance your interactions.
* Currency: The Chinese yuan (RMB) is the official currency. Exchange your currency at authorized banks or exchange bureaus.
* Transportation: China has an extensive transportation network, including high-speed trains, buses, and flights. Book tickets in advance, especially during peak season.
* Accommodation: A wide range of accommodation options is available, from budget hostels to luxury hotels. Book your accommodations well in advance, especially during peak season.
* Safety: China is generally safe, but it's advisable to exercise caution as in any foreign country. Be aware of your surroundings and avoid carrying large amounts of cash.
